Dr Abou Zeid is an American Board-certified Obstetrician and Gynecologist and an Assistant Professor of OBGYN at the Lebanese American University (LAU). He completed his residency training at the University of Illinois and further specialized through advanced training in minimally invasive and robotic surgery at Georgetown University Hospital and Wake Forest University Hospital.
To complement his clinical expertise, he earned a Master’s degree in Healthcare Management (MHCM) from the École des Hautes Études en Santé Publique (EHESP) in France.
Dr. Abouzeid provides comprehensive, evidence-based care across the full spectrum of women’s health, from routine obstetrics to complex surgical interventions. He is particularly recognized for his expertise in laparoscopic and robotic gynecology, utilizing state-of-the-art techniques to treat conditions such as uterine fibroids, endometriosis, ovarian cysts, and pelvic pain. By prioritizing minimally invasive approaches, he ensures his patients benefit from increased precision, lower risk of complications, and a faster return to daily life.
Throughout his career, Dr. Abouzeid’s surgical excellence has been recognized with multiple prestigious honors in the United States, including awards from the American Association of Gynecologic Laparoscopists (AAGL) and the Society of Laparoscopic and Robotic Surgeons.
As an educator and researcher, he remains at the forefront of surgical innovation and healthcare systems analysis. His work is published in peer-reviewed journals, focusing on improving surgical outcomes and cost-effectiveness.
